On Monday, 2 May 2016 at 08:09:47 UTC, Lodovico Giaretta wrote:
> Hi,
>
> I think this code should work, but the compiler does not agree.
> Am I missing something?
>
> void main()
> {
>     alias funType = void function(int x);
>     funType fun = (x) => { assert(x); };   // cannot return 
> non-void from void function
>     fun(0);
> }
>
> From the language reference I understand that assert shoud 
> return void, so I can't see how this code is wrong.

Wrong syntax!
You mean (x) { assert(x); }

or

(x) => assert(x)
